Abstract
The utility model relates to an assembled fishway pond room precast beam expansion die board, including truss, fixed module, activity module and join in marriage the template, install the track on the truss, fixed module along the track push the truss after and with the one end fixed connection of truss, the activity module along the track push the truss after with the other end fixed connection of truss together, through joining in marriage template fixed connection together between fixed module and the activity module. Adopt the technical scheme of the utility model, before the precast beam of construction, choose for use the standard festival steel form of corresponding quantity to assemble and form fixed module or movable module according to the design length size of precast beam, again according to fixed module, movable module and precast beam design length size calculate the length of joining in marriage the template, the precast beam length size of final shaping has been guaranteed, this template system commonality is strong, can carry out nimble configuration and use, the template utilization efficiency is improved, the resource is saved, the truss location is passed through in the template equipment, the equipment precision is high and the packaging efficiency is high.

Detailed Description
The technical solution of the present invention is further described below, but the scope of the claimed invention is not limited to the described.
As shown in fig. 1 and 2, the utility model provides an assembled fishway pond room precast beam expansion die board, including truss 1, fixed module 2, activity module 3 and join in marriage template 4, install track 5 on the truss 1, fixed module 2 along track 5 push in behind the truss 1 and with truss 1's one end fixed connection, activity module 3 along track 5 push in behind the truss 1 with truss 1's other end fixed connection together, through joining in marriage between fixed module 2 and the activity module 3 template 4 fixed connection together.
Furthermore, the fixed module 2 or the adapting template 4 is formed by splicing and fixing a plurality of standard section steel templates 6 with the same length. Preferably the standard section steel form 6 is 3m in length. The material of the adapting template 4 is wood. The length of the adapting template 4 is 3 m-6 m. The bottom of the fixed module 2 or the movable module 3 is also provided with a roller 7. The truss 1 is formed by welding a plurality of I-shaped steel. In the actual construction process, the number N of the standard section steel templates 6 forming the fixed module 2 or the movable module 3 can be selected according to the design length L of the precast beam 101、N2Because the length of the standard section steel template 6 is 3m, the length required by the matched connection template 4 can be calculated as follows:
X=L-(N1+N2) X 3, and then installing an appropriate length of the adapting template 4 according to the requirement.
In addition, the fixed module 2 or the movable module 3 has a U-shaped cross section as a whole. The prefabricated beam telescopic formwork of the assembled fishway pool chamber further comprises a support rod 8, and two ends of the support rod 8 are respectively propped against two sides of the U-shaped opening end of the fixed module 2 or the movable module 3. The cross section dimension specification of the stay bar 8 is not less than: the length multiplied by the width is 100mm multiplied by 100 mm. The stay bar 8 is used for limiting the width dimension of the U-shaped opening end of the fixed module 2 or the movable module 3, and the width dimension precision of the corresponding U-shaped opening end of the precast beam 10 after pouring forming is guaranteed.
